B Complex Vitamins are an excellent supplement that can be taken for several reasons including; energy, mood, immune boost, weight control, preventing headaches, heart health, and to improve skin and hair. These important, water soluble vitamins are helpful for many processes in the body. There are 8 B Vitamins that can be found naturally in foods as well as in a supplement form.

Each B vitamin is essential to certain bodily functions:

  • B1 is important for the health of the musculoskeletal, nervous and cardiovascular system.
  • B2 is important for healthy functioning of the muscles, nerves, and heart and may help prevent Migraines.
  • B3 helps regulate the nervous and digestive systems as well maintaining healthy cholesterol levels.
  • B5 is beneficial for growth and development.
  • B6 supports the immune system and protein degradation. Supplementation is believed to be useful for PMS symptoms, headache prevention, and morning sickness.
  • B7 is involved in the production of hormones.
  • B9 (folic acid) is an essential nutrient all the time, but becomes even more important during pregnancy. This nutrient is thought to reduce risk of birth defects during pregnancy, as well as decrease risk for certain cancers. It is also important for function of the nervous and cardiovascular systems.
  • B12 is beneficial for growth and energy.

A healthy diet is also an excellent source of B Vitamins; a diet composed of whole grains, green leafy vegetables, eggs, chicken, turkey, fish, bananas, potatoes, citrus fruits, nuts and beans.
